It seems like ages ago when I wrote my first article for Unfinished Man on the Porsche 918 Spyder Hybrid concept car; yesterday at the Detroit Auto Show, Porsche unveiled the race version of that car.

Dubbed the Porsche 918 RSR, the car combines the design and technology from the 918 Spyder and Porsche’s 911 GT3 R Hybrid race car.  The end result is a sweet looking race car that has 767 combined horsepower; 562 of these horses are produced by the gasoline powered 6.2 liter V8 engines that revs up to an incredible 10,300 rpm- the sound of this engine should be orgasm inducing.  The gasoline engine powers the rear wheels while the front wheels each get a 75 kilowatt (102 hp) electric engine that is powered by a flywheel accumulator sitting where the passenger seat would be. It stores energy provided by braking, like the KERS system in Formula One.  When fully charged, the driver has access to the additional horsepower at the push of a button for eight seconds, kind of like a nice shot of Nitrous.

Accelerated Integration – BMW Vision ConnectedDrive Concept

BMWvision3With the debut of the BMW Vision ConnectedDrive Concept at the Geneva Auto Show in March, BMW is aiming at developing an advanced social network on one slick set of wheels.

The exterior boasts a design between a stealth fighter plane with its sharp angles and a classic roadster accompanied by a long bonnet and shortened windshield.

The roadster’s interior is accented in fibre optic lighting in what can only be described as an optical symphony. A three-dimensional Heads-Up Display fuses virtual content with the road for the driver that delivers up to the second data from environmental conditions, locations, and even mood.

Bentley Continental Flying Spur Linley Edition

Over the last two decades, China has become an economic powerhouse thanks in part to a great number of manufacturers setting up factories in China and producing most of the world’s goods.  With all this economic activity, money is flowing into China and there are a large number of wealthy people that are willing to spend on luxury items.  Many of these factory owners, CEO’s, and upper management love to spend their money on luxury automobiles such as Bentley and others.  But merely having a Bentley is not enough, these guys need something special to set them apart from their neighbors.

Seeing the demand, Bentley decided to produce a special edition car only for the Chinese market.  Bentley has teamed with up British high-end furniture makers Linley to produce an ultra-luxurious Bentley Continental Flying Spur.

Porsche 911 Retro Body Kit by Bo Zoland

Since it was first introduced in 1963, the Porsche 911 has had many design changes but to the average Joe it still looks like the same car.  True car fans know the car’s design has evolved over the year and has gotten better with age like a fine wine (we’ll pretend the 996 was never produced).  However, there are some people that want their modern Porsche to look like the original but with a lot more power and creature comforts; we have a solution for those people thanks to Swedish car designer Bo Zoland (we wrote an article on his custom 1955 Thunderbird here).

Bo Zoland has teamed up with Custom Concepts from Holland to create a 1960’s 911 inspired body kit for the Porsche 911 997 (2005 to 2011).  The kit is still a work in progress project but is pretty close to being completed.  It includes an all-new front bumper that has new turn signals and vents and a duct-tail wing in the back that makes the car look very retro.

The ‘Humdinga’ and ‘Phibian’ by Gibbs Technologies

Although it will never be, the idea of having a vehicle that can do everything, much like the Transformers, is something that has kept grown men awake at night for decades. Some progress has been made in recent times with vehicles such as the Model 367 but that’s not even close to how we imagine it. Although though we are nowhere near having awesome flying cars, progress is being made in other areas – amphibious vehicles.

Gibbs Amphibians – the creators of the Aquada amphibious sports car and Quadski ATV/Jet-Ski – now have a pair of vehicles called the Phibian and the Humdinga. Both vehicles are capable of driving at highway speeds (100 mph) on the road and up to 40 mph on the water.
